        Why collectors care

        nlike the original Tetris, Tetris 2 has you clearing the field of blocks in a different way. Each play field starts with different colored dots (in this case black, gray and white), with one of each color flashing. The blocks are made up of the same three colors, and by matching blocks of the same color over the top or to the side of the dot will clear the dot and those blocks from the screen. If you clear a flashing dot, all the corresponding dots of the same color will be cleared. To complete the round just clear the dots, not the blocks themselves.
